Subject: TileForge cache key rotation — heads up

Hi all,

Quick note before Thursday's sync: we rotated the credentials for the TileForge render-cache layer after the staging mixup last week. Old keys stop working Friday noon, so update any scripts hitting the cache warm endpoint before then. Dashboards already switched over. For the curious (or the blocked), the new key is below.

service key, kagep-yafop: qvz23-ZKPHptIdEFAcWdmbBSRvIiM

Action item from the Pinetrap incident (owner: scanner team, due next release). The typo-squat scanner missed the lookalike package because edit-distance and download-velocity thresholds were too loose. Tighten both, add a registry-age floor, and backtest against the last ninety days of publishes before shipping. Release gate: do not cut until backtest passes. Proposed constants below.

tuning constants:
THRESHOLDS = {
    "kelix": 280,
    "druvan": 756,
    "oliael": 399,
}

Internal Memo — Training Budget

Heads of department: next year's training allocation at Orvalent Systems rises modestly, with priority given to the Cindermill certification track and cross-skilling within the Harwick office. Submit ranked requests by month-end; unranked submissions will be deferred. Please read the confidential planning note appended directly below before finalising bids.

management briefing: Headcount on the Silok team goes from 44 to 77 by the end of May. Gross margin on Silok came in at 63 percent against a plan of 30 percent.

Subject: Master copies for Brindle Press — courier pickup Thursday

Dispatch,

The master copies for the Brindle Press run are boxed and sealed in the staging cage, shelf C. Two cartons, both marked "Harlow Catalogue — Masters, Do Not Copy." They need to go out Thursday morning so the print shop can start plating before the weekend. Please log them as restricted transit items and keep them off the general manifest. The courier has been briefed separately on timing. The confidential hand-over instruction follows below.

dispatch memo: the sorius tamius courier leaves the praeth ledger at gate 4873 under passcode 928014